Subjectmm/slub.c: inconsequent NULL checking
The Coverity checker spotted the following inconsequent NULL checking 
introduced by commit 8ff12cfc009a2a38d87fa7058226fe197bb2696f:

<-- snip -->

...
static inline int is_end(void *addr)
{
return (unsigned long)addr & PAGE_MAPPING_ANON;
}
...
static void deactivate_slab(struct kmem_cache *s, struct kmem_cache_cpu *c)
{
...
if (c->freelist) <----------------------------------------
stat(c, DEACTIVATE_REMOTE_FREES);
/*
* Merge cpu freelist into freelist. Typically we get here
* because both freelists are empty. So this is unlikely
* to occur.
*
* We need to use _is_end here because deactivate slab may
* be called for a debug slab. Then c->freelist may contain
* a dummy pointer.
*/
while (unlikely(!is_end(c->freelist))) {
void **object;

tail = 0; /* Hot objects. Put the slab first */

/* Retrieve object from cpu_freelist */
object = c->freelist;
c->freelist = c->freelist[c->offset];
... 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^

<-- snip -->
